  • Health Data Sovereignty: Systems, Safeguards, Strategy
    2026/02/23

    What does it take to protect a key strategic asset— our health data — in an era of accelerating AI? In this episode, we explore why data sovereignty is a strategic imperative for Canada, and the digital health future we stand to build — or lose.

    Guests:

    • Dr. Kumanan Wilson, Specialist in General Internal Medicine at The Ottawa Hospital; Chief Executive Officer/Chief Scientific Officer, Bruyère Health Research Institute; Vice President Research & Academic Affairs, Bruyère Health; and Chief Scientific Officer of CANImmunize Inc.
    • Michael Geist, Canada Research Chair in Internet and E-Commerce Law at the University of Ottawa.
